The WTW Cond Port Cond 3310 2CA300 is designed with practical application in mind, and its specifications reflect this. The core of its functionality lies in its ability to measure conductivity and translate that into concentration values, a feature that significantly streamlines analytical processes. The device itself is handheld, making it ideal for mobile use across various settings.
A key specification is its integrated concentration axis, which removes the need for manual conversion charts or separate calculations. This allows users to directly interpret conductivity readings as meaningful concentration values, saving considerable time and reducing the potential for human error. Accessories and Customization Options
The WTW Cond Port Cond 3310 2CA300 comes with essential accessories to get you started immediately. The included pH Aux cable, for example, is a critical component for data transfer, allowing for seamless integration with computer systems for logging and analysis. This cable is robust and well-terminated, ensuring a reliable connection.
While the device itself is a complete solution for conductivity and concentration measurement, its compatibility with standard data logging software means that customization primarily lies in how you choose to record and analyze your data. There aren’t typically interchangeable parts like different sensor heads for this specific model, but its functionality is broad enough to cover a wide range of applications. The focus is on its integrated capabilities rather than modular customization.
